WHAT is DISTRICT 3?

District 3 is the designated voting district in Cocoa, FL. Eight precincts are in District 3. The majority of voters are in precincts 21, 164, and 217. Precincts 21, 164, and 217 have 3,097 eligible voters. 80% eligible voters cast a vote in the 2008 general election. How many will vote in the JUNE 8 Special Election for the available council seat?

Where is Cocoa, Florida District 3?

Cocoa, Florida is in the very center of the Space Coast and only 50 miles East of Orlando. Cocoa is a city of 16,000 residents, beautifully located on the Indian River lagoon. Only a few miles West of Cocoa is the St. John's River surrounded by wetlands.
District 3 is located in the Northwest city limits of Cocoa. It is the educational center of Cocoa: home of Cocoa High School (CHS), Brevard Community College (BCC), and a branch of the University of Central Florida (UCF).
District 3 has much to offer residents and visitors. Astronaut Memorial Planetarium and Observatroy is located on the BCC campus and nearby is the Brevard Museum of History and Natural Science. A busy shopping area is only a mile North of the BCC campus with WalMart, Aldi's Grocery and Publix Grocery Stores. We have acres of undeveloped land in District 3 with our large residential neighborhoods and shopping districts.
